php如何查询出来的结果

1. 环境准备

在开始查询之前,需要先准备好数据库环境。这里以MySQL为例。

1.1 MySQL安装

可以通过以下命令来安装MySQL:

sudo apt-get install mysql-server

安装好之后,可以通过以下命令来检查MySQL状态:

systemctl status mysql.service

如果显示active(running)即为正常运行。

1.2 数据库和表格创建

在查询之前,需要先准备好要查询的数据。可以通过以下命令创建一个名为users的数据库和一个名为employees的表格:

CREATE DATABASE users;

USE users;

CREATE TABLE employees (

id INT(11) NOT NULL AUTO_INCREMENT,

name varchar(100) NOT NULL,

age int(11) NOT NULL,

salary float NOT NULL,

PRIMARY KEY (id)

);

注:以上命令是针对MySQL数据库的SQL语句,如果使用其他数据库,需要使用相应的语句。

2. 查询语句编写

PHP中可以使用mysqli扩展库进行数据库操作。以下是一个简单的查询语句示例:

$mysqli = new mysqli("localhost", "username", "password", "users");

$res = $mysqli->query("SELECT * FROM employees WHERE age > 30");

while($row = $res->fetch_assoc()) {

echo "Name: " . $row['name'] . " ";

echo "Age: " . $row['age'] . " ";

echo "Salary: " . $row['salary'] . "";

echo "<br>";

}

$mysqli->close();

以上代码首先使用mysqli连接到MySQL数据库,然后执行一条SQL查询语句,并遍历查询结果输出到页面中。

3. 查询结果

以上示例代码查询出的是年龄大于30岁的员工信息。查询结果如下:

Name: John Age: 35 Salary: 50000.00

Name: Jane Age: 40 Salary: 60000.00

注:以上数据仅为示例,实际应用中可能不同。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。猿码集站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

后端开发标签